Polymarket Hits $20B in Trading Volume, Announces Plans for Massive POLY Token Airdrop

Polymarket has surpassed $20 billion in total trading volume and has confirmed plans to launch its native POLY token. The team also confirmed plans to airdrop tokens for its investor base.

Polymarket Confirms POLY Token Launch and Airdrop

Matthew Modabber, Polymarket’s Chief Marketing Officer, revealed during a podcast appearance that the team is preparing to roll out the POLY token. They also announced a retroactive airdrop for loyal users. 

According to Modabber, the project’s goal is to create a token with real, long-term utility rather than a short-term hype-driven launch. “We could have released it earlier, but doing it right matters more than doing it fast,” he explained. He also noted that the team is focused on delivering sustainable value to its users.

This comes after Founder Shayne Coplan hinted at the airdrop earlier in the month. He also confirmed that the platform had secured approval to resume operations in the United States after a three-year regulatory tussle. 

The POLY token is expected to debut in 2026, with 5–10% of its total supply allocated to the airdrop. Importantly, the drop will not be open to farming. Only genuine users who have actively traded on the platform will qualify.

Before the POLY token goes live, Polymarket is prioritizing the relaunch of its U.S. platform. “Why rush a coin if we need to prioritize the U.S. app first?” Modabber asked rhetorically. 

Polymarket’s Record Growth and Institutional Backing

The prediction platform recorded $6 billion in trading volume in the first half of this year alone, pushing its total to over $20 billion. These figures place Polymarket among the most successful decentralized applications globally.

Institutional investors have also taken notice of the platform’s growth. The Intercontinental Exchange (ICE) has reportedly invested $2 billion, showing their belief in its ability to combine traditional finance with decentralized prediction markets.

The news about the upcoming POLY token airdrop has created excitement in the crypto community. Analysts expect that the airdrop allocations will depend on users’ past trading activity, rewarding those who are most engaged.

This airdrop comes at a time when many projects are also offering airdrops. For instance, MetaMask announced a rewards points system tied to a potential future MASK token airdrops. Furthermore, OpenSea announced its SEA token airdrop set to launch in Q1 2026.

DeFi Technologies' Valour Launches New Bitcoin-Collateralized ETP on London Stock Exchange

DeFi Technologies' Valour Launches New Bitcoin-Collateralized ETP on London Stock Exchange

PANews reported on September 19th that, as the UK gradually relaxes restrictions on digital assets, Valour, a subsidiary of DeFi Technologies, launched a Bitcoin-collateralized ETP on the London Stock Exchange, offering investors the opportunity to earn cryptocurrency returns. This Bitcoin-collateralized ETP offers an annual yield of 1.4%, backed by Bitcoin held in cold wallets and secured by multi-party computation (MCP) technology. Currently, this new Bitcoin-collateralized ETP is only available to institutional and professional investors. The UK will allow retail investors to purchase cryptocurrency ETNs again on October 8, lifting a ban in place since 2021. The announcement did not specify how returns will be generated. However, another Bitcoin ETP listed by Valour on a French exchange generates Bitcoin returns by delegating tokens on Core Chain.

Treasury opens comment period on GENIUS Act stablecoin rules

Treasury opens comment period on GENIUS Act stablecoin rules

The post Treasury opens comment period on GENIUS Act stablecoin rules app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. The US Department of the Treasury has issued an advance notice of proposed rulemaking (ANPRM) to begin implementing the Guiding and Establishing National Innovation for U.S. Stablecoins (GENIUS) Act. The measure invites public comments for 30 days following publication in the Federal Register, with submissions viewable on Regulations.gov. The Treasury is seeking input on consumer protection, illicit finance, financial stability, and compliance obligations for stablecoin issuers, as it develops the first formal regulations under the new law. The GENIUS Act, passed earlier this year, marked the first major US legislation focused specifically on payment stablecoins. It directs the Treasury to create a regulatory framework that balances innovation with oversight. This effort follows the Treasury’s August 18 request for comment on detecting illicit activity involving digital assets, which remains open until October 17. While the current notice does not impose new obligations, it signals a pivotal stage in translating the GENIUS Act into enforceable policy. Ethereum stablecoin supply | Blockworks Research Ethereum remains the dominant hub for stablecoins, with a circulating supply of $174 billion on its network, representing 60.7% market share across all chains, according to Blockworks Research data. USDT leads with more than $84 billion deployed on Ethereum, followed by USDC at $47 billion.  Emerging stablecoins such as USDe and USDf have shown sharp growth, expanding their supply by over $141 million and $38 million respectively in recent reporting periods.
